WebJun 24, 2024 · Shelf clouds are usually a sign that bad weather is on the way, but scud clouds form in both stable and unstable air. So if you see a scud cloud, it doesn’t necessarily mean that a storm is brewing. Scud clouds may also be produced along the leading edge of a cold front when warm air is rapidly replaced by chilly air.

WebShelf clouds typically form near the leading edge of a storm or squall line. A shelf cloud can form under the rain-free base, however, and take the appearance of a wall cloud. A shelf cloud may also appear to the south west of a wall cloud in association with a phenomena called the rear flank downdraft. Shelf Clouds vs. Wall Clouds
